Mainstreet Equity Corp. (TSX:MEQ)
Canada flag Canada · Delayed Price · Currency is CAD
171.72
-0.54 (-0.31%)
At close: Feb 6, 2026

Mainstreet Equity Ratios and Metrics

Millions CAD. Fiscal year is Oct - Sep.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Sep '25 Sep '24 Sep '23 Sep '22 Sep '21
1,5981,7371,7811,239990974
Market Cap Growth
-18.84%-2.46%43.68%25.24%1.58%44.94%
Enterprise Value
3,2003,3373,3892,7292,3862,272
Last Close Price
171.72186.28190.83132.75105.80104.05
PE Ratio
5.586.058.9111.338.214.32
PS Ratio
5.786.297.135.905.486.09
PB Ratio
0.890.961.170.940.820.89
P/OCF Ratio
18.8320.4819.4717.5218.7827.36
EV/Sales Ratio
11.5812.0813.5712.9913.2114.21
EV/EBITDA Ratio
19.4720.3123.9024.0325.2826.66
EV/EBIT Ratio
19.5220.3623.9824.1325.4326.82
Debt / Equity Ratio
1.061.061.091.191.181.24
Debt / EBITDA Ratio
11.6611.6611.6313.7815.1915.93
Asset Turnover
0.070.070.080.070.070.07
Inventory Turnover
44.9144.9146.1942.8737.7442.92
Quick Ratio
1.091.090.290.510.360.21
Current Ratio
1.131.130.410.640.530.52
Return on Equity (ROE)
17.29%17.29%14.09%8.65%10.47%23.02%
Return on Assets (ROA)
2.71%2.71%2.65%2.33%2.11%2.15%
Return on Invested Capital (ROIC)
3.81%4.00%3.92%3.25%3.10%3.28%
Earnings Yield
17.96%16.52%11.22%8.83%12.18%23.15%
Dividend Yield
0.19%0.09%0.06%---
Payout Ratio
0.65%0.48%0.38%---
Buyback Yield / Dilution
0.00%0.00%0.02%0.23%0.04%0.24%
Total Shareholder Return
0.19%0.09%0.07%0.23%0.04%0.24%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Real Estate template. Financial Sources.